Q: Is 2,491,907 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 2,491,907 is not a prime number.

Why is 2,491,907 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 2491907 can be evenly divided by 1 11 19 209 11,923 131,153 226,537 and 2,491,907, with no remainder.

Since 2,491,907 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,491,907, it is not a prime number.
